Abstract

This research aims to assess the impact of rice husk charcoal application on the growth and yield, as well as to determine the optimal dosage of rice husk charcoal for enhancing the growth and yield of red ginger rhizomes (Zingiber officinale, Rosc.) variety Jahira 1. The experiment was conducted in Ciruluk Village, Kalijati District, Subang Regency, from June to September 2022. The study utilized an experimental method with a randomized block design consisting of four replications and six treatments of rice husk charcoal dosage. The treatments included: P0 = 0 ton/ha, P1 = 2.5 ton/ha, P2 = 5 ton/ha, P3 = 7.5 ton/ha, P4 = 10 ton/ha, and P5 = 12.5 ton/ha. The results of the study indicate that the application of rice husk charcoal significantly affects the growth of red ginger plants (Zingiber officinale, Rosc.) variety Jahira 1. The dosage of 10 ton/ha of rice husk charcoal resulted in the tallest plants at the observation of 4 weeks after planting (WAP), while doses of 5 and 7.5 ton/ha provided the best results at 8 WAP. Treatments P2 (5 ton/ha), P3 (7.5 ton/ha), P4 (10 ton/ha), and P5 (12.5 ton/ha) yielded the best results at 12 WAP. The application of rice husk charcoal also influenced the leaf count, where the dosage of 5 ton/ha (P2) yielded the best results at 4 WAP, while doses of 5 and 7.5 ton/ha (P2 and P3) provided the best results at 8 WAP. The application of 7.5 ton/ha (P3) resulted in the highest number of shoots at 12 WAP. The application of rice husk charcoal did not have a significant effect on leaf length, rhizome weight per plant, and rhizome weight per plot.
